The Ski Patrol Supervisor is responsible for identifying, reducing, and eliminating hazards on ski runs, providing first aid and transportation for injured guests and employees, and completing incident reports. This role also involves training, mentoring, and delegating duties to lower-level patrollers, providing leadership during search and rescue operations, and performing avalanche control and snow safety evaluations. The supervisor promotes safe on-mountain behavior, coordinates with Patrol Management on safety objectives and training, and cooperates with other departments. Marginal duties include participating in resort committees, answering guest and employee questions, and ensuring the overall efficiency of operations.
